Up-to-date annotated bibliography dealing with the important psychological issues of aging covers varied types of source materials. An introduction sets the stage for the topical chapters that make up the main part of the book. The 14 topical chapters cover theoretical and research methodology, sensory and perceptual processes, psychophysiology, learning/memory and problem-solving, intelligence and creativity, interpersonal relationships, personality, work and retirement, mental health and therapy, and death and dying. ...
